GOVERNANCE FRAMEWORK

How We Maintain Standards

01
Advisory Board
Heinnsof is supported by an independent Advisory Board comprising senior figures from the energy infrastructure sector, institutional investment, and regulatory policy. The Advisory Board meets quarterly to review firm strategy, governance standards, and mandate quality — providing independent oversight of the firm's operations and professional conduct.
02
Conflicts of Interest Policy
All potential conflicts of interest are screened at mandate intake through a formal conflicts clearance process. Heinnsof maintains a live conflicts register and operates a strict information barrier framework to prevent the flow of commercially sensitive client information between concurrent engagements. Where a conflict cannot be cleared, we do not accept the mandate.
03
Client Confidentiality
Client confidentiality is the foundation of our model. All mandate teams operate under strict NDA. No client information — including the identity of our clients, the nature of mandates, or the content of advice — is ever disclosed to third parties without explicit client consent. Our data security infrastructure is maintained to ISO 27001 equivalent standards.
04
Quality Standards
Every deliverable produced by Heinnsof is subject to a formal quality review process before client presentation. Senior partner sign-off is required on all technical analyses, strategic recommendations, and programme management outputs. We maintain a structured lessons-learned programme to ensure continuous improvement in the quality of our advisory work.
